This reaction taps into the inherent drama of the penalty kick, a facet of real-world soccer that Google managed to distill into code. In real soccer, the penalty kick is a moment of unbearable tension—a duel between two minds. The Doodle captures this. It forces the player to commit to a direction before the ball is fully struck. Google Doodle Soccer (2012) stands as a landmark in interactive branding: a simple, addictive mini-game that honored the London Olympics while showcasing the potential of browser-based gaming within a logo. The depth of the design lies in its progressive difficulty curve. It begins as a lark. The shots are slow, centrally aimed, and easy to catch. The player feels a sense of competence immediately. But as the "score" ticker climbs, the AI striker evolves. The ball begins to curve with wicked physics; the speed increases; the shot placement becomes erratic.

Don't chase the ball too far to the corners unless necessary; returning to the center gives you the best chance for the next shot.
